NVIDIA SPECTRUM SN3800 «NEW»

The NVIDIA Spectrum SN3800 is a 64-port 100GbE switch system that is ideal for spine/super-spine applications. With a landmark 8.33Bpps processing capacity and 12.8Tb/s throughput in a dense 2U form factor, the Spectrum SN3800 offers diverse connectivity in combinations of 1/25/40/50/100GbE. The Spectrum SN3800 is well-suited to answer the challenging needs of large virtualised data centres and cloud environments.
